The committee's analysis indicates that domestic demand continues to slow down in the third quarter of 2024, contributing to a reduction in the inflationary impact. Goods inflation is showing a downward trend; however, the high level of inflation expectations and geopolitical developments are sustaining inflationary risks. The committee underscored the increasing importance of aligning inflation expectations and pricing behavior with projections to support the disinflation process, the Central Bank of the Republic of Turkiye said in a press release.
The Monetary Policy Committee reaffirmed its commitment to a tight monetary stance, which it believes will curb the underlying trend of monthly inflation. This approach is expected to moderate domestic demand, strengthen the Turkish lira, and improve inflation expectations, thereby reinforcing the disinflation process.
Considering the delayed effects of previous monetary tightening, the committee opted to keep the policy rate unchanged but reiterated its heightened vigilance towards inflation risks. The current tight monetary stance will be maintained until a significant and sustained reduction in the underlying trend of monthly inflation is achieved, and inflation expectations align with the projected forecast range. The committee also indicated that it is prepared to tighten monetary policy further if a significant and persistent deterioration in inflation is anticipated.
In response to potential unforeseen developments in credit and deposit markets, the committee is prepared to bolster the monetary transmission mechanism through additional macroprudential measures. It continues to assess liquidity conditions in light of future developments and will employ sterilisation tools effectively, the release added.
Looking forward, the committee will make policy decisions aimed at fostering the necessary monetary and financial conditions to ensure a decline in the underlying trend of inflation, with the goal of reaching a 5 per cent inflation target in the medium term. The committee will closely monitor indicators of inflation and the underlying trend, and it remains committed to decisively using all tools at its disposal to achieve price stability.
